📖 Overview
Diana Rowland is an American author known for urban fantasy and paranormal romance novels. She has written multiple successful series including the White Trash Zombie books, the Demon series, and the Kara Gillian series.
Prior to becoming a full-time writer, Rowland worked in law enforcement as a police officer and later as a forensic specialist. This background has influenced her writing, particularly in her attention to procedural details and crime scene elements throughout her works.
Her most commercially successful series, White Trash Zombie, follows protagonist Angel Crawford, a morgue worker who becomes a zombie and must navigate her new existence while solving crimes. The series combines elements of urban fantasy with police procedural and horror comedy.
Rowland began publishing professionally in 2009 with Mark of the Demon, the first book in her Kara Gillian series. She continues to write and has maintained an active publishing schedule, with her works being released through DAW Books.
